Hanson Initiative: Learn About LiteracyWhy Our Children Can't ReadThere is a crisis of literacy in the country. Command of literacy skills by the end of third grade is a basic building block for future success in school. However, 40% of fourth graders do not have the basic reading skills to pass national standardized tests, and 74% of children who are poor readers in the third grade remain poor readers as they enter high school. Research shows that approximately 30% to 40% of all children need some structured, systematic instruction and a consistent core reading program to become good readers. |
